SUPERVALU Provides Preliminary Diluted Earnings Per Share Guidance for Fiscal 2009 on a GAAP Basis of $3.06 to $3.22

Company Affirms Fiscal 2008 GAAP Guidance

MINNEAPOLIS--(BUSINESS WIRE)--SUPERVALU INC. (NYSE:SVU) said today that its preliminary earnings guidance for fiscal 2009, on a GAAP basis, is in a range of $3.06 to $3.22 per diluted share, which includes approximately $0.06 per diluted share for the 53-week year that begins on February 24, 2008 and ends on February 28, 2009. Preliminary fiscal 2009 diluted earnings per share guidance, on an adjusted basis, is expected to be in the range of $3.10 to $3.25 per diluted share when excluding one-time acquisition-related costs of $0.03 to $0.04 per diluted share.

The company affirmed its fiscal 2008 earnings guidance range of $2.71 to $2.77 per diluted share on a GAAP basis. On an adjusted basis, the fiscal 2008 earnings per share guidance range is now expected to be $2.92 to $2.98, when excluding one-time acquisition-related costs of $0.21 per diluted share, up from $0.20 per diluted share in previous guidance. The fiscal 2008 earnings per share range reflects identical store sales growth of approximately 0.5 percent, reflecting flat fourth quarter identical store sales.

“We are providing preliminary guidance for fiscal 2009 today and will give greater visibility to our 2009 outlook in mid April when we report our fiscal 2008 earnings. Our preliminary fiscal 2009 guidance range on a GAAP basis equates to an increase of 10 percent to 19 percent per diluted share and on an adjusted basis an increase of 4 percent to 11 percent per diluted share over fiscal 2008,” said Jeff Noddle, SUPERVALU chairman and chief executive officer. “Our fiscal 2009 earnings guidance reflects modest operating growth, including the benefits of synergies, lower interest expense and the 53rd week. We are assuming low single-digit sales growth and identical store sales growth in the range of 1 percent to 2 percent for fiscal 2009. We remain focused on our integration initiatives and our long-term growth strategies. We are confident in the overall strength of our business and the future earnings potential of the company."

On January 8th of this year the company announced its 2009 capital plan of $1.3 billion which will include 165 major store remodels, approximately 15 new traditional supermarkets and 55 to 65 limited assortment stores, including licensed stores.

Commenting on one-time acquisition-related costs, Noddle said, “Total one-time Albertsons acquisition-related costs are now estimated to fall in the $150 to $155 million range compared to previous guidance of $145 million, with consulting fees representing the primary component of this increase.”

About SUPERVALU INC

SUPERVALU INC. is one of the largest companies in the United States grocery channel with estimated annual sales of approximately $44 billion. SUPERVALU holds leading market share positions across the U.S. with its approximately 2,450 retail grocery locations. Through SUPERVALU’s nationwide supply chain network, the company provides distribution and related logistics support services to more than 5,000 grocery endpoints across the country. SUPERVALU currently has approximately 190,000 employees. For more information about SUPERVALU visit www.supervalu.com.
